Byte Digital Themes

Cart page

The full /cart page — block-based, with empty-state recently-viewed.

Updated 2026-05-09

The cart page (/cart) is the default landing when Cart type = page, or always available via "View bag" inside the drawer.

Structure

  • Items list — same UI patterns as the drawer (image, title, qty, line total, remove)
  • Order summary sidebar (right column desktop, below items on mobile)
    • Subtotal
    • Discount code (if Theme settings → Show in cart is on)
    • Free shipping bar (if enabled)
    • Tax / shipping notice
    • Total
    • Terms & conditions checkbox (if required)
    • Checkout button + payment buttons (Shop Pay etc.)
  • Empty state — when cart is empty, shows your custom heading + "Continue shopping" CTA + Recently viewed grid (if any)

Empty heading

Cart page section setting → Empty heading. Defaults to "Your bag is empty." (translated). Set a custom message if you want.

Order note

Shows above the summary. Customers type a free-form note (delivery instructions, gift message hint). Saved on submit.

Order summary

The summary block stays sticky as the customer scrolls through long carts (desktop only).

Tips

  • Place a small "Recently viewed" grid below the empty state — customers who emptied their cart often want to keep browsing.
  • For B2B stores, enable the order note prominently.
Need a hand? Contact support.